Most ACC departments meet their budgets, but public safety was in the red last year
Most of the extra spending is driven by overtime costs caused by staffing shortages in those three departments. According to county documents, those three areas – Sheriff, police, and fire – accounted for 91% of the county’s total overtime costs.

ACC Elections Director: as election deadlines approach, call office to avoid scams
Clarke County residents who plan to vote this year and need to register or change their address must do so by October 7th. Early voting starts soon after on October 15th and ends on November 1st.
